Socially conscious Perth soul songstress, Shameem has announced the release of her new single, Under One Sun and new album, The Second City set for release on January 16. Here she chats with us about the writing process and her creative collaboration.

1. What was it like working with Grammy-winning UK-based producer, James Bryan, (Nelly Furtado, Olly Murs, James Morrison), to co-write this single?: Well, it was my first big co-writing experience, so it was a really different approach to be bouncing ideas with someone else instead of just bouncing ideas around in my own head. I learnt a lot from working with James; he had a very clear idea about what things would work and what wouldn’t work in a song, so I would fire ideas at him and he would be like “yes… no… hmmm, try that again, but with a different lyric?” and really channel the direction of my creativity.

Sydney Morning Herald Online – Soul singer Shameem brings worldly, unique voice to entertain

So chuffed about this fantastic article in the Sydney Morning Herald online. The same article was also published in The Canberra Times and The Brisbane Times.

[pe2-image src=”http://lh4.ggpht.com/-67IRnrxMm1Q/VQvIBkNGAyI/AAAAAAAACI8/ThsSdTOj9do/s144-c-o/Sydney%252520Morning%252520Herald.png” href=”https://picasaweb.google.com/118294268219415625349/PressClippingsUnderOneSunTheSecondCityEtc#6128211647191712546″ caption=”Sydney Morning Herald.png” type=”image” alt=”Sydney Morning Herald.png” ]

Born and bred in Perth to a Chinese-Malaysian father and an Iranian mother, Shameem’s voice is as unique and worldly as her upbringing.

“My first memory of music is Michael Jackson,” she says through a chuckle. “My mum really liked him, she has a love for pop music. Also I have memories of my grandmother chanting prayers around the house.”

Xpress Magazine – SHAMEEM City Lights

Check out this article with Perth’s reputable Xpress Magazine!

[pe2-image src=”http://lh4.ggpht.com/-iz3QfDccS4A/VQvICn7CKZI/AAAAAAAACJA/hLO3Rcirf-Q/s144-c-o/Xpress.png” href=”https://picasaweb.google.com/118294268219415625349/PressClippingsUnderOneSunTheSecondCityEtc#6128211665369573778″ caption=”” type=”image” alt=”Xpress.png” ]

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

After making a splash in 2011 with her debut self-titled EP, West Australian artist, Shameem, is back with The Second City, another round of R&B tracks set to send a message. AARON BRYANS reports ahead of her performance this Saturday, January 17, at the Subiaco Arts Centre.

Combining ’90s R&B with elements of jazz and soul, local artist and composer Shameem has taken a positive approach to her musical journey, absorbing any experience along the way to evolve her music into a style that she is not only proud of but can be recognised and appreciated for.

However when it comes to song writing, Shameem values lyrical expression equal to its musical accompaniments.
